Postby Wayne » Mon Aug 03, 2009 11:44 am

I was kinda mesmerized at how good the band sounded and Paul's new, very flashy, white Gretsch guitar so I may have forgot to write one down, but this is what I have:
1. Under The Gun
2. Call It Love
3. Rose of Cimarron
4. Indian Summer
5. Shake It
6. Barbados
7. Good Feelin' To Know
8. Bad Weather - Paul solo
9. Hard Country - Jack solo
10. New song - is it called The Rain Don't Bother Me ? - Rusty solo
11. Crazy Love - Rusty almost skipped playing this one, he had to be reminded !
12. Magnolia
13. Heart of the Night

The guys have really changed up the set list since I last saw them. The sound was excellent and we had great seats.
